      6 """Runs a linking command and optionally a strip command.
      7 
      8 This script exists to avoid using complex shell commands in
      9 gcc_toolchain.gni's tool("link"), in case the host running the compiler
     10 does not have a POSIX-like shell (e.g. Windows).
     11 """
     12 
     13 import argparse
     14 import subprocess
     15 import sys
     16 
     17 
     18 # When running on a Windows host and using a toolchain whose tools are
     19 # actually wrapper scripts (i.e. .bat files on Windows) rather than binary
     20 # executables, the "command" to run has to be prefixed with this magic.
     21 # The GN toolchain definitions take care of that for when GN/Ninja is
     22 # running the tool directly.  When that command is passed in to this
     23 # script, it appears as a unitary string but needs to be split up so that
     24 # just 'cmd' is the actual command given to Python's subprocess module.
     25 BAT_PREFIX = 'cmd /c call '
     26 
     27 def CommandToRun(command):
     28   if command[0].startswith(BAT_PREFIX):
     29     command = command[0].split(None, 3) + command[1:]
     30   return command
